From: Gill John
Subject: Dudley Mines Rescue Team around 1920

Dudley Mines Rescue Team (pictured around 1920) One of the Dandy Mine Disaster victims, William Simmons, is seated extreme right, on the front row.

Sent in by Gill John, see the Nine Locks Pit Disaster

From: Jim Morse
Sent: 05 January 2008
Subject:
Mines Rescue Team 'T' - Ilkeston or Ashby-De-La-Zouch? - 1900s?

Hi, this is a photo of my great grandfather, superintendant, Bartholomew Lawrence Wilson, it was taken at Ashby-De-La-Zouch or Ilkeston, probably late 19th or early twentieth century thought you might like it, could you confirm if I am correct with dates and places....Jim

I have enhanced the door of the Rescue vehicle and it has the beginnings of Leicestershire at the top
and part of Ashby-De-La Zouch at the bottom.

Looking at the vehicle I would guess around 1920's
